Why STD Testing in Dubai Matters
Sexually transmitted diseases (STDs) can affect anyone, regardless of age or lifestyle. The reality is that many STDs remain symptom-free for months or even years, silently affecting your body. Regular testing helps detect infections early, ensuring timely treatment and preventing further transmission.
Dubai is home to a world-class healthcare system that makes STD screening accessible, accurate, and completely confidential. Whether you’re experiencing symptoms or simply want reassurance, getting tested is a proactive choice for your health and that of your partner.
Understanding STD Testing: The Basics
Before booking your STD test in Dubai, it helps to understand what the process involves. Clinics typically offer a range of tests that screen for the most common infections, such as:
HIV (Type 1 & 2)
Syphilis
Hepatitis B and C
Chlamydia
Gonorrhea
Herpes (HSV 1 & 2)
HPV (Human Papillomavirus)
These tests are quick, accurate, and designed to provide same-day results in most clinics.
What to Expect Before an STD Test
Knowing what happens before your appointment helps you feel more comfortable. Here’s what you can expect when you visit a Dubai clinic for STD screening:
Private Consultation:
A doctor or nurse will discuss your medical and sexual history to determine which tests are most suitable for you.Pre-Test Instructions:
You may be asked to avoid urinating or using certain products before the test, depending on the type of sample required.Sample Collection:
Samples may include blood, urine, or swabs from affected areas. The procedure is simple, quick, and non-invasive.Confidential Handling:
Your data is treated with complete confidentiality. Clinics in Dubai follow strict privacy regulations to protect your identity.
How Accurate Are STD Tests in Dubai?
Dubai’s medical facilities use internationally approved diagnostic technologies to ensure maximum accuracy. Most STD tests can detect infections within a few days to weeks of exposure, depending on the disease.
If you’ve recently been exposed, your doctor might suggest a follow-up test after a few weeks to confirm results. This ensures precision and helps rule out false negatives.

When to Get an STD Test in Dubai
Here are a few scenarios when getting tested is strongly recommended:
After unprotected sex or a condom break
When starting a new relationship
If you or your partner have multiple partners
When experiencing symptoms like unusual discharge, pain, or rashes
As part of your annual health check-up
Experts suggest testing every 6–12 months if you’re sexually active. Early detection is key to effective treatment and preventing long-term complications.
Preparing for Your STD Test: Quick Tips
To ensure accurate results and a stress-free experience, follow these simple preparation tips:
Avoid urinating for at least one hour before your test (for urine-based tests).
Do not apply creams or ointments to the genital area before the test.
Inform your doctor about any medications you are taking.
Schedule your test at least 2–3 weeks after possible exposure for more reliable results.
Stay calm—testing is routine, confidential, and the best step you can take for your health.
